Collin Morikawa arrives at the Sentry Tournament of Champions as a first-timer, by way of his maiden PGA Tour win last summer. He was just 9 years old.“I just remember sitting right outside the clubhouse taking a family picture, and that's about it,” said Morikawa, the Los Angeles native, who qualified for this winners’ only event by capturing the Barracuda Championship in just his eighth PGA Tour start.“To play any PGA Tour course before you’re actually on the PGA Tour is cool, I think,” Morikawa said. Family ties give Collin Morikawa's return to Hawaii added meaning KAPALUA, Hawaii — Collin Morikawa is among the 15 first-time participants in this week’s Sentry Tournament of Champions at Kapalua Resort, but he’s not a stranger to the Plantation Course.With family born in Maui, Morikawa had a chance to play the Bill Coore/Ben Crenshaw design on one of his holiday visits.
